Q: Is 3,982,876 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 3,982,876 is a composite number.

Why is 3,982,876 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 3,982,876 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 995,719 1,991,438 and 3,982,876, with no remainder.

Since 3,982,876 cannot be divided by just 1 and 3,982,876, it is a composite number.
